What Are PVC Outdoor Roller Shades?

P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ride) outdoor roller shades are window coverings specifically designed for exterior use. Made from high-quality PVC-coated fabric or other durable synthetic materials, they are intended to block sunlight, provide privacy, reduce heat, and protect against weather elements. These shades typically roll up and down along a vertical axis, and many come with options for manual or motorized operation.

Key Benefits of PVC Outdoor Roller Shades

1. Sun Protection & Heat Control

One of the most significant advantages of PVC outdoor roller shades is their ability to block harmful UV rays while maintaining your view of the outside world. In addition to protecting your skin from the sun, these shades help reduce heat buildup inside your home. This makes them an excellent choice for patios, decks, and verandas, as they allow you to enjoy the outdoors without the risk of sunburn or overheating.

2. Privacy and Security

Outdoor spaces often face privacy concerns, especially in busy neighborhoods or urban areas. PVC roller shades offer a simple solution to protect your privacy while still allowing you to enjoy your outdoor living space. Whether you’re hosting a family gathering, having a quiet meal, or simply lounging, PVC shades provide the peace of mind that your personal activities remain private.

3. Weather Resistance

PVC is known for its ability to withstand the elements. Whether it’s rain, wind, or intense sunlight, PVC outdoor roller shades are designed to resist weather damage. The material is durable and resistant to fading, discoloration, and mildew growth, making these shades ideal for long-term outdoor use.

4. Energy Efficiency

By blocking direct sunlight and reducing heat gain, PVC roller shades help regulate the temperature on your patio or deck. This makes it easier to maintain a comfortable outdoor environment without relying on air conditioning or other energy-intensive solutions. Additionally, these shades contribute to reducing your overall energy bills, as they act as an extra layer of insulation for your home.

5. Aesthetic Appeal

PVC outdoor roller shades come in a variety of colors, textures, and patterns, allowing you to complement the design of your outdoor space. Whether you prefer a sleek, modern look or a more rustic feel, there’s a style of roller shade that will match your vision. You can also customize the size of the shades to fit different areas, whether it’s a small window, large patio, or pergola.

Features of PVC Outdoor Roller Shades

1. Durable Fabric

The fabric used in PVC outdoor roller shades is typically made of a blend of polyester and PVC coating, which makes it strong and durable. These fabrics are resistant to fraying, fading, and mildew, ensuring that your shades stay functional and attractive for years.

2. UV Protection

PVC roller shades are designed to offer high levels of UV protection, blocking up to 95% or more of harmful rays. This feature is especially important for protecting your furniture, flooring, and even plants from sun damage. It also reduces glare, making outdoor spaces more comfortable to use during the brightest parts of the day.

3. Waterproof and Weather-Resistant

PVC is a water-resistant material that won’t absorb moisture or degrade when exposed to rain or humidity. These shades are perfect for patios and decks that are exposed to the elements, as they provide an effective barrier against rain and moisture.

4. Motorized and Manual Options

PVC outdoor roller shades come with a variety of operational options. Motorized shades allow for easy adjustments with a remote control, app, or even a smart home system, offering ultimate convenience. Alternatively, manual shades with a pull-chain or cord system provide a more traditional approach for those who prefer a hands-on method.

5. Custom Fit

Many manufacturers offer custom sizing to ensure that your PVC outdoor roller shades perfectly fit your space. Whether you need shades for a narrow window or a large patio, the shades can be tailored to suit your specific needs.

How to Install PVC Outdoor Roller Shades

While professional installation is always an option, many homeowners find that installing PVC outdoor roller shades themselves is straightforward and rewarding. Here’s a general guide to installing them:

1. Measure Your Space

Before purchasing your PVC shades, measure the width and height of the area you want to cover. Be sure to include any mounting brackets in your measurements to ensure a proper fit.

2. Install Mounting Brackets

Using a drill and screws, install the mounting brackets at the desired height. If you’re installing the shades on a pergola or wall, make sure to use anchors for added stability. The brackets should be installed securely to support the weight of the shades.

3. Attach the Roller Mechanism

Once the brackets are in place, slide the roller mechanism into the brackets. Depending on your specific shade model, you may need to lock the roller into place or use a snap-in mechanism. Make sure the roller is aligned and level before proceeding.

4. Add the Shade Fabric

For fabric-based shades, pull the fabric down and ensure it is aligned with the roller mechanism. Some PVC outdoor roller shades come with a spring-loaded system that automatically retracts the fabric when not in use.

5. Test the Operation

If you have motorized shades, test the remote control or app to ensure they raise and lower smoothly. For manual shades, test the pull-chain or cord mechanism. Make adjustments as needed to ensure everything functions smoothly.

Maintenance and Care Tips for PVC Outdoor Roller Shades

While PVC roller shades are low-maintenance, there are a few steps you can take to keep them in top condition:

  • Regular Cleaning: Use a soft brush or a hose to remove dirt, dust, and debris from the shade fabric. For stubborn stains, use a mild detergent and warm water to gently clean the material.
  •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Never use har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as they can damage the PVC coating and fabric.
  • Check for Wear and Tear: Periodically inspect the fabric, brackets, and mechanism for any signs of damage. If necessary, lubricate the moving parts to ensure smooth operation.
  • Store During the Off-Season: If your outdoor space isn’t in use during colder months, consider storing the shades indoors to prolong their lifespan and protect them from extreme weather conditions.
